Common questions about Charleston
What county is Charleston IL in?Charleston, IL is located in Coles County |
Where is Charleston, Illinois ?Charleston is situated in Coles County in the east-central region of Illinois, United States. It lies approximately 180 miles south of Chicago and 50 miles south of Champaign. The city is near the Embarras River and is adjacent to the larger city of Mattoon to its west. |
What is the cost of living in Charleston IL ?The cost of living in Charleston, Illinois (Coles County) is relatively affordable. Housing costs average around $800 per month for rent. Transportation expenses are approximately $1,000 annually. Groceries are also reasonable, with a monthly budget around $350 for basics, making it an economical choice for residents. |
